Ingredients

  • 1 (24-ounce) container homestyle mashed potatoes (recommended: Country Crock)
  • 2 tablespoons sour cream
  • 1 tablespoon prepared horseradish
  • Freshly ground black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ce

Directions

In a large bowl stir together the mashed potatoes, sour cream, horseradish, pepper and Worcestershire sauce. Cover with a damp paper towel and microwave on HIGH for 3 minutes.
